Product Details

 
 

This custom women’s sleeveless polo top combines a clean pointed collar with an open V-neck placket and a regular straight-body silhouette. The blush pink color and small tonal chest embroidery keep the design refined, while the 280 GSM modal-blend knit provides softness, stretch and enough structure to support the collar and armhole shape. It suits elevated casualwear, travel, athleisure, golf-inspired collections and coordinated summer sets.

Main composition 46% polyester, 47% modal, 7% spandex
Fabric weight 280 GSM
Fabric structure Compact modal-polyester stretch knit
Fit direction Regular sleeveless silhouette with a straight body line
Key details Polo collar, open V-neck placket, shaped armholes, tonal chest embroidery and straight hem

280 GSM Modal Blend with Polished Drape

Modal Softness for Close-to-Skin Comfort

Modal contributes a smooth handfeel that works well for a sleeveless top worn directly against the skin. The fabric falls cleanly through the front and back body while remaining soft around the neckline and armholes. The 280 GSM weight also reduces the overly thin appearance sometimes found in lightweight polo fabrics.

Polyester Stability and Spandex Flexibility

Polyester helps the garment retain its shape through repeated wear, while the 7% spandex supports movement across the shoulders, bust and torso. Recovery, shrinkage and finished width should be tested after laundering so the approved fit does not become loose or distorted.

Open V-Neck Placket and Collar Balance

The neckline uses a short open placket without visible buttons, creating a cleaner and more relaxed alternative to a traditional polo shirt. Placket depth, neckline width and collar shape should be approved together so the opening remains flattering without spreading too widely across the upper chest.

Keeping the Collar Shape Consistent

The collar should lie evenly on both sides and maintain a clear pointed shape after washing. Collar layer thickness, seam allowance and edge pressing need to suit the stretch fabric. Excessive tension may cause the collar to curl, while insufficient support can make it appear flat or uneven.

Sleeveless Armhole Fit and Coverage

The armholes are shaped closely around the shoulder and underarm to provide a clean sleeveless profile. Armhole depth and shoulder width should be reviewed on body to avoid gaping, restriction or excessive exposure. Edge finishing must remain flexible enough for movement while maintaining recovery.

Controlling Underarm Seam Stability

The lower armhole area receives repeated tension during dressing and movement. Stitch type, seam extension and reinforcement should be tested to reduce the risk of thread breakage or stretched edges. Both armholes should remain symmetrical after sewing and washing.

Tonal Chest Embroidery and Placement Accuracy

A small tonal script embroidery is positioned on the upper chest, adding subtle branding without disrupting the minimal appearance. Artwork size, stitch density, thread shade and placement should be approved on the actual fabric. Lightweight backing can help stabilize the embroidery while keeping the reverse side comfortable.

Straight Hem and Body-Length Control

The body finishes with a clean straight hem that can be worn loose or partially tucked into matching shorts or pants. Finished length should be reviewed with the intended bottom rise. Hem stitching must remain flat without tunneling, twisting or flaring after laundering.

Blush Color and Coordinated Set Development

The soft blush shade supports women’s loungewear, travel and lifestyle collections. This top can be coordinated with matching shorts, relaxed pants, skirts or lightweight jackets using the same fabric and color standard. Bulk approval should confirm shade consistency across body fabric, embroidery thread and any related trims.

Buyer FAQs for Modal-Blend Sleeveless Polo Tops

Does the fabric provide stretch?

Yes. The 7% spandex content provides flexibility and recovery through the shoulders, bust and body.

Can the V-neck opening be adjusted?

Yes. Placket depth, neckline width and collar position can be revised during pattern and sample development.

Can the tonal embroidery be customized?

Yes. Logo artwork, thread color, stitch direction, size and placement can be developed according to the approved branding requirements.

What should be approved before manufacturing?

Confirm fabric handfeel, collar shape, placket depth, armhole coverage, embroidery placement, hem stability, shrinkage and post-wash measurements.
